Stylized Modular Medieval Kit [Roblox]

This project was created with the intention to practice High to LowPoly Workflows, combined with design and creation of a modular kit for Environment Art on the Roblox Platform. This kit utilizes best practices for optimization and flexibility for changes on the fly both in and outside of Roblox.
In Blender, I created a high poly variation of the wooden support beam, and sculpted it using some free-to-use stylized brushes. I then baked the final high poly model onto a low poly variation in substance painter.
In substance, I utilized the use of masks, filters, paint layers, and generators for painting details. I use a fill layer to determine the colors of each layer, making it easy to make different types of texture and color changes with ease.

This project took two days to complete, and was fantastic for solidifying my understanding of these methods and workflows.

Modular Kit created for structures. All wood assets use the same textureID. The same applies to the two sets of wall piece themes. Each roof color has a unique ID. There is a total of six textureIDs in this kit, and 26 individual meshIDs.

Wood created using High to Lowpoly Workflow. Baked and textured in Substance Painter. All textures also have the option to have normal/roughness/metallic maps applied, however for performance optimization opted to only utilize the base color for this kit.
